Laptop Overheating Killin Ur Gaming???
I started having problems wt my laptop overheating last week as some of you know and it was getting so bad.
I was afraid my laptop was gonna die before i got the new cooling tray I have coming on the 27th or 29th.
Lots of ppl told me lots of semi helpful stuff but it was at a point where anytime i got on anything that used the graphics card, my fans would instantly kick on and the laptop would be hot within minutes.
The final straw was a day it shut off once and i let it cool completely down, then i tried my Resort World and it shut off after 3 hours,(i had my little cooling fan directly under the fan area, and my fingers lifting it up till i felt the cool air under the bottom)and after another cooldown and i tried something stupid yet fun, lol Farmville and was only on the introductory level #3 and poof power out. It hadn't even been on 2 hours that time.
So I went looking for answers and found THIS, so I ran to the store the next day and when I looked under the laptop in the vent over the fan the vent had dust caked up in the corners i could see dust on the fan blades...uh-oh...2 min later all was a shiny black and to be on the safe side i let it sit and dry(it didn't need it) and turned it on, needless to say, but i will anyway the fan ran nice and quiet when it did come on and i played Resort World a whopping 4 hours without a shut down and even better, without it getting that hot at all.
So if u have this issue with games give the idea a try....it worked for me, and that guy, and just might be your problem. My laptop is 3 years old and almost always used on a tray or flat surface just like they recommend but the intake means it sucks IN, and dust is everywhere...
